Description |
Growing evidences, the world over, are pointing towards a new perspective on ‘farmer innovation system’ consisting of on-farm innovations and innovators. With strong roots in social learning and co-learning, this framework presents a holistic view on farmer innovations as manifestations of adaptability to local problems including those caused by climate change, besides the curiosity and opportunity dimensions. The present paper tries to understand what is innovation? what are its types? and who are those innovators? These questions are answered by an exploratory research carried out on profile of documented farmer innovations in India. Results indicate that most of the farm innovations are outcome followed by process, and innovators have diverse socio-economic profile. Research and policy support are imminent for mainstreaming ‘informal farmer innovation system’ for livelihood secure and climate resilient farming. The paper recommends facilitative role by formal institutions for an enabling ecosystem to promote farmer innovations for local adaptations. |
